Egypt Shock the World Champions
Egypt made a dream start against the reigning world champions.
After absorbing early Argentine pressure, Youssef Ibrahim opened the scoring in the 15th minute with a composed finish that stunned the Argentine supporters.
Although Lionel Messi quickly responded with an equaliser in the 21st minute, Egypt continued to believe and remained dangerous on the counterattack.

The African side regained control in the second half when Mohamed Zico struck twice, first in the 58th minute before adding another in the 67th to give Egypt what appeared to be an unassailable 3-1 advantage.
Argentina suddenly found themselves staring at a shock elimination.
Messi Sparks an Incredible Fightback
With their World Cup title defence slipping away, Argentina’s biggest players stepped forward.
Lionel Messi dictated the tempo, drove his teammates forward and inspired a remarkable comeback that will be remembered for years.
The pressure finally paid off in the 79th minute when Cristian Romero powered home to reduce the deficit and ignite belief among the Argentine players.
Only four minutes later, Messi delivered again.
Receiving the ball inside the penalty area, the captain calmly finished past the Egyptian goalkeeper to complete the comeback and send the stadium into celebration.
Argentina had turned a two-goal deficit into victory in just 14 extraordinary minutes.
